由于尝试创建表的外键约束而导致 SQL 异常
我试图使用以下脚本创建一组表: DROP TABLE ORDERS IF EXISTS; DROP TABLE INVOICE IF EXISTS; CREATE TABLE ORDERS( ORDER_ID BIGINT NOT NULL PRIM…
类型参数“T”与外部类型的类型参数具有相同的名称 '...'
public abstract class EntityBase { ... } public interface IFoobar { void Foo(int x) where T : EntityBase, new(); } public interface IFoobar …
如何在Relax NG中实现约束/条件运算符?
考虑以下用 Relax NG 架构Compact-tutorial-20030326.html" rel="nofollow">紧凑语法 key = element key { type, value } type = element type { text…
非泛型类中的泛型属性?
我不知道如何解决这个问题... 我有一个执行各种功能的类: public abstract class EntityBase { ... } public interface ISomeInterface where T : En…
SQL - 我是否可以将表主键基于多个字段,并要求第一个或第二个值的唯一性?
假设我们有一个产品目录。表有以下字段: 公司ID 和 产品ID 。我希望表主键基于这两个字段,因此当其 CompanyID 和 ProductID 字段对具有唯一值时,记…
如何使用 Solver Foundation 简化决策矩阵
已经挣扎了一段时间,希望在这里寻求一些建议。 首先,决策矩阵是这样的: 条件 1 ->条件2->决策 Yes Yes Go ahead Yes No Go ahead No Yes Go ahead …
Django 应该自己实现 DB on_delete 规则吗?
我有一个 Django 1.3 应用程序,我使用 South 0.7.3 进行数据库迁移。我遇到一个问题,当删除父实体时, on_delete=models.SET_NULL 规则似乎没有触发…
SQL 默认值 - 最佳实践?
对于具有默认约束的表,在 CREATE 和 UPDATE 存储过程中最好做什么? 当我为表创建新列时,我尝试设置适当的默认值(默认约束)。 示例: CREATE TABL…
加载数据时如何忽略 ADO.NET Datatable.DataColumn 上的 MaxLength 约束
根据我使用数据集和数据表的经验,一个反复出现的问题是,在编译和发布数据集后更改数据库模式将导致约束检查失败。当然,这通常是一件好事。 然而,…
Hibernate注解级联问题
我有一个 Java 类,其中包含另一个类的列表。 @Entity public class Country { private Long id; private List hotels; public void setId(Long id) {…
如何使用 JAXB 注释指定模式约束?
我正在使用 JAX-WS 和 JAXB 开发 SOAP 应用程序。我想为其中一个字段指定模式约束(荷兰邮政编码,\d{4}[AZ]{2})。使用 xsd:pattern 可以很容易地做…
Grails 验证进入循环并且永远不会中断
我有一个 User 类,它的验证规则如下: def readyUserCount = User.createCriteria().count({ eq('userStatus',UserStatus.Ready) }) if(100 > readyU…